This file can't be opened

  • Error message: "This file can't be opened."
  • Summary: Player installation failure (Windows 10 Edge) and downloaded video playback failure (Android tablet)

Symptoms

  • The Kollus Player installation file does not run in the Edge browser on Windows 10.
  • Downloaded videos do not play on an Android tablet.

Cause

  • Windows 10: The file is corrupted due to accumulated cache errors in the Edge browser.
  • Android tablet: The tablet's operating system is corrupted, or the downloaded file path cannot be recognized due to corrupted Google system files.

Resolution

Windows 10 (Edge browser)

Method A: Clear Edge browser cache
  1. Enter edge://settings/clearBrowserData in the Edge address bar to navigate to the clear browsing data page.
  2. Set the time range to [All time], check [Cookies and other site data] and [Cached images and files], then click [Clear now].
  3. Close and restart the browser, then proceed with the Kollus Player installation again.
Method B: Use Chrome browser
  1. Close all running Edge browser windows and open Chrome.
  2. Download and install the latest version of the player.
Method C: Force run from the security warning dialog
  1. When a Windows security popup appears while running the installation file, click [Ignore] or [More info].
  2. Click [Run anyway] to force the installation to proceed.

Android tablet

Factory reset the device
  1. Back up any important data.
  2. Go to [Settings] > [General] > [Reset] > [Factory data reset].
  3. Once the reset is complete, reconnect to Google Play and install the Kollus Player app.
